Lines Matching refs:near_copies

581 	chunk *= geo->near_copies;  in __raid10_find_phys()
590 for (n = 0; n < geo->near_copies; n++) { in __raid10_find_phys()
600 d += geo->near_copies; in __raid10_find_phys()
666 dev -= fc * geo->near_copies; in raid10_find_virt()
672 if (dev < (geo->near_copies + far_set_start)) in raid10_find_virt()
673 dev += far_set_size - geo->near_copies; in raid10_find_virt()
675 dev -= geo->near_copies; in raid10_find_virt()
680 sector_div(vchunk, geo->near_copies); in raid10_find_virt()
814 if (geo->near_copies > 1 && !pending) in read_balance()
1525 && (conf->geo.near_copies < conf->geo.raid_disks in raid10_make_request()
1526 || conf->prev.near_copies < in raid10_make_request()
1543 if (conf->geo.near_copies < conf->geo.raid_disks) in raid10_status()
1545 if (conf->geo.near_copies > 1) in raid10_status()
1546 seq_printf(seq, " %d near-copies", conf->geo.near_copies); in raid10_status()
1578 ncopies = conf->prev.near_copies; in _enough()
1581 ncopies = conf->geo.near_copies; in _enough()
2840 chunks = conf->geo.raid_disks / conf->geo.near_copies; in raid10_set_cluster_sync_high()
2841 if (conf->geo.raid_disks % conf->geo.near_copies == 0) in raid10_set_cluster_sync_high()
2998 if (conf->geo.near_copies < conf->geo.raid_disks && in raid10_sync_request()
3526 sector_div(size, conf->geo.near_copies); in raid10_size()
3541 sector_div(size, conf->geo.near_copies); in calc_sectors()
3594 geo->near_copies = nc; in setup_geo()
3714 if (!(conf->geo.raid_disks % conf->geo.near_copies)) in raid10_set_io_opt()
3715 raid_disks /= conf->geo.near_copies; in raid10_set_io_opt()
4351 s *= geo->near_copies; in last_dev_address()
4365 s *= geo->near_copies; in first_dev_address()